Smart Strategies for Finding Reliable Discount Auto Parts
You need a plan to find good deals. Start by identifying the exact part number. This avoids compatibility issues. Then, compare prices across different seller types. Online marketplaces, local junkyards, and wholesale clubs are great sources.
Don't just focus on the lowest price. Check seller reviews and return policies. A reliable discount autopart supplier will have clear warranties. This protects your investment. Remember, the goal is value, not just a cheap price tag.

A Step-by-Step Guide to Purchasing Discount Auto Parts
Follow this guide to make safe purchases. It minimizes risk and maximizes savings.
- Diagnose Precisely: Confirm the failed part's name and number. Use your vehicle's manual or a trusted mechanic.
- Research Suppliers: Look for specialized online stores or local suppliers with strong reputations for affordable auto components.
- Verify Compatibility: Double-check that the part fits your car's make, model, and year. A VIN lookup is the best method.
- Inspect Reviews and Policies: Read feedback from other buyers. Ensure there's a reasonable return window for defective items.
- Place Your Order Securely: Use secure payment methods. Keep all receipts and order confirmations for your records.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id
â Attention: The biggest mistake is ignoring part condition. Some cheap auto parts are cheap for a reason. They might be counterfeit or excessively worn. Always ask for condition grades if buying used. Another error is forgetting shipping costs. A low part price plus high shipping may not be a deal. Calculate the total cost before clicking buy.
Ensuring Reliability with Budget-Friendly Components
How can you be sure a discounted part is reliable? Look for certifications. Organizations like CAPA certify aftermarket body parts. For mechanical parts, seek out OEM-equivalent labels. These parts meet original specifications.
Interestingly, some aftermarket manufacturers actually improve on OEM designs. They address known weaknesses. This means your affordable replacement could be more durable. Always cross-reference brand reputation on automotive forums.
